Comedy Central Releases Trailer for ‘Moonbeam City’

The Moonbeam City police fight crime the only way they know how: in style.

Comedy Central has released the first trailer for Moonbeam City, the animated series set in the world of gritty, sex-heavy '80s cop movies.

Set to debut in 2015, the series pays homage to iconic artist Patrick Nagel, and stars Rob Lowe as the voice of Dazzle Novak, a handsome but dumb undercover cop who isn’t afraid to be on the wrong side of the law. Elizabeth Banks voices Novak’s boss, police chief Pizzaz Miller, and Will Forte voices rookie cop Rad Cunningham. 

Moonbeam City will be Comedy Central's fourth current animated show after South ParkBrickleberry, and TripTank.
